Transaction 73e3812eb8272c0ffe8380ef95b714f7e245f2d044fd9c678b423ae8046abd98

1 Input
2 Outputs
  • 73e3812eb8272c0ffe8380ef95b714f7e245f2d044fd9c678b423ae8046abd98:0
  • value  84095
    address  15v4rovpGiDgQpY2zwa8seeSFwMZDgyQFK
  • 73e3812eb8272c0ffe8380ef95b714f7e245f2d044fd9c678b423ae8046abd98:1
  • value  12312642
    address  1AVL5oPagbpXLsoLqs6tUYGgduJuTjecSQ